Hebrews 10:23-25
“Let us hold fast the confession of our hope without wavering, for He who promised is faithful; and let us consider how to stimulate one another to love and good deeds, not forsaking our own assembling together, as is the habit of some, but encouraging one another; and all the more as you see the day drawing near.”
Dietrich Bonhoeffer was a German pastor who was imprisoned and executed by the Nazi government during World War II. During his separation from his church he agonized over not seeing his congregation. I know the feeling. I miss you all so very much. I love what Pastor Bonhoeffer wrote: “It is by the grace of God that Christians are privileged to live in visible fellowship with other Christians. It is by the grace of God that a congregation is permitted to gather visibly in this world to share God's Word and sacrament. Not all Christians receive this blessing. The imprisoned, the sick, the scattered lonely, the proclaimers of the Gospel in heathen lands stand alone. They know that visible fellowship is a blessing" (Dietrich Bonhoeffer, Life Together).
Sometimes things have to be taken from us to appreciate them. So it is with gathering with our church family. We so look forward to being together, assembling as a church. In the meantime, we thank God we still have a means to encourage one another. We can stay connected through mail, email, calls, texts and social media. We are family! Nothing can separate us from us...except us!
